    Caitanya Charitamrita Antya lila 3.61: Nāmācārya Haridāsa Ṭhākura continued, "If one offenselessly utters the holy name even imperfectly, one can be freed from all the results of sinful life.

    CC Antya 3.62: "'O reservoir of all good qualities, just worship Śrī Kṛṣṇa, the purifier of all purifiers, the most exalted of the personalities worshiped by choice poetry. Worship Him with a faithful, unflinching mind, without duplicity and in a highly elevated manner. Thus worship the Lord, whose name is like the sun, for just as a slight appearance of the sun dissipates the darkness of night, so a slight appearance of the holy name of Kṛṣṇa can drive away all the darkness of ignorance that arises in the heart due to greatly sinful activities performed in previous lives.'

    CC Antya 3.63: "Even a faint light from the holy name of the Lord can eradicate all the reactions of sinful life.

    CC Antya 3.64: "'While dying, Ajāmila chanted the holy name of the Lord, intending to call his son Nārāyaṇa. Nevertheless, he attained the spiritual world. What then to speak of those who chant the holy name with faith and reverence?'

    CC Antya 3.65: "Because of even the faintest rays of the effulgence of the Lord's holy name, one can attain liberation. We can see this in all the revealed scriptures. The evidence appears in the story of Ajāmila in Śrīmad-Bhāgavatam."

    All living entities are children of Krishna. Harming any of them is not tolerated by Lord. Scriptures tell that we can kill 2 creatures and still make progress as Maral mataji mentioned which are Snake and Scorpion. However, a devotee does not want to harm any of the livening entities. It is allowed to kill a snake and scorpion does not mean that i see a snake and i can kill it. NO, that is not allowed. Only when one is attacked by these creatures, one is allowed to kill them. Generally, no creatures will attack unless we cross their border and give them the sense of threat.
